What were the tasks of the monasteries in medieval times??????

The main purpose of medieval monasteries was for people to take themselves away from the world and devote their lives to prayer to God. Monasteries were general terms for abbeys and priories and included monks and nuns (not often in the same building though there were joint Orders) and canons who were technically priests. They all lived by the Rule and were described as regular as opposed to secular such as priests who served churches but were not in monasteries. Different Orders of monasteries had different emphases, some copied books, some led education, and all were supposed to give to the poor and provide hospitality for travellers, rich and poor. Certain Orders like the Cistercian Monks had lay brothers who did the manual work in the monastery and outside on the farms, but others had tenants and servants to do their work.
